History


The Medal of Merit for Blood Donation was established by Grand Duke Jean by Grand Ducal Decree on October 22, 1979. It is conferred by the Grand Duke, on the consultation of the Minister of Health and Council Committee, to Luxembourgian citizens and foreigners who have donated blood to a recognised Luxembourgian organisation.

The Bronze Medal features a reverse inscription that translates to "Your Royal Highness Josephine Charlotte, Grand Duchess of Luxembourg."
